T-SQL语言写定义一个表变量,用来存储两名学生的学号,姓名,所在系,用以存储‘计算机系’的学生。
时间: 2023-08-06 12:15:50 浏览: 66
好的,这是一个关于T-SQL语言的问题。下面是示例代码:
```
DECLARE @students TABLE (
id INT,
name VARCHAR(50),
department VARCHAR(50)
);
INSERT INTO @students (id, name, department)
VALUES (1, '张三', '计算机系'), (2, '李四', '计算机系');
```
这段代码使用`DECLARE`语句定义了一个名为`@students`的表变量,该变量包含三列:`id`、`name`和`department`。接着,使用`INSERT INTO`语句向表变量中插入两条记录,其中`department`列的值均为`'计算机系'`。
注意:表变量只在当前会话中存在,并且无法跨会话共享。如果需要在多个会话中共享数据,则可以考虑使用临时表。
相关问题
用数据库语言创建一学生表,学生表中包含学号,姓名,性和所在系
好的,以下是使用 SQL 语言在 MySQL 数据库中创建一个包含学号、姓名、性别和所在系的学生表的示例:
```sql
CREATE TABLE student (
id INT NOT NULL AUTO_INCREMENT,
name VARCHAR(50) NOT NULL,
gender ENUM('Male', 'Female', 'Other') NOT NULL,
department VARCHAR(50) NOT NULL,
PRIMARY KEY (id)
);
```
这个学生表包含四个字段:
- id:学生的唯一标识符,自增长整数类型。
- name:学生的姓名,最大长度为50的字符串类型。
- gender:学生的性别,枚举类型,只能为 Male、Female 或 Other。
- department:学生所在的系,最大长度为50的字符串类型。
其中,PRIMARY KEY (id) 指定了 id 字段为主键,保证每个学生都有唯一的标识符。
写一个用t-sql语言创建储存过程的模板
以下是一个基本的 T-SQL 储存过程模板:
```
CREATE PROCEDURE ProcedureName
@Parameter1 Datatype,
@Parameter2 Datatype
AS
BEGIN
-- 代码逻辑
END
```
其中:
- `ProcedureName` 是您想要创建的储存过程的名称。
- `@Parameter1` 和 `@Parameter2` 是储存过程的参数,分别定义了它们的名称和数据类型。
- `AS` 之后是储存过程的代码逻辑,包括 SELECT、INSERT、UPDATE、DELETE 等语句。
在创建储存过程时,您需要根据您的实际需求来定义参数和编写代码逻辑。
相关推荐
![](https://img-home.csdnimg.cn/images/20210720083646.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)